From 3749e4c2efebf5be9f9d78119bf38823b6aa6259 Mon Sep 17 00:00:00 2001 From: Baitinq Date: Fri, 30 Dec 2022 17:54:13 +0100 Subject: Host: Chromebook+Thinkpad: Disable webcam module --- hardware/chromebook/hardware.nix | 1 + hardware/thinkpad/hardware.nix | 1 + hosts/luna/default.nix | 2 +- modules/power-save/default.nix | 1 - 4 files changed, 3 insertions(+), 2 deletions(-) diff --git a/hardware/chromebook/hardware.nix b/hardware/chromebook/hardware.nix index b0e1257..945023a 100644 --- a/hardware/chromebook/hardware.nix +++ b/hardware/chromebook/hardware.nix @@ -8,6 +8,7 @@ in ]; boot = { + blacklistedKernelModules = [ "uvcvideo" ]; initrd = { availableKernelModules = [ "xhci_pci" "usb_storage" "sd_mod" "sdhci_acpi" "aesni_intel" "cryptd" ]; kernelModules = [ "i915" ]; diff --git a/hardware/thinkpad/hardware.nix b/hardware/thinkpad/hardware.nix index b0e1257..945023a 100644 --- a/hardware/thinkpad/hardware.nix +++ b/hardware/thinkpad/hardware.nix @@ -8,6 +8,7 @@ in ]; boot = { + blacklistedKernelModules = [ "uvcvideo" ]; initrd = { availableKernelModules = [ "xhci_pci" "usb_storage" "sd_mod" "sdhci_acpi" "aesni_intel" "cryptd" ]; kernelModules = [ "i915" ]; diff --git a/hosts/luna/default.nix b/hosts/luna/default.nix index bee10d3..0c59e9e 100644 --- a/hosts/luna/default.nix +++ b/hosts/luna/default.nix @@ -1,6 +1,6 @@ { config, pkgs, lib, secrets, hostname, inputs, user, ... }: { - imports = []; + imports = [ ]; services = { # Configure keymap in X11 diff --git a/modules/power-save/default.nix b/modules/power-save/default.nix index 2e3f769..e132655 100644 --- a/modules/power-save/default.nix +++ b/modules/power-save/default.nix @@ -7,7 +7,6 @@ boot = { kernelParams = [ "pcie_aspm.policy=powersave" ]; - # blacklistedKernelModules = [ "uvcvideo" ]; extraModprobeConfig = '' options snd_hda_intel power_save=1 options iwlwifi power_save=1 d0i3_disable=0 uapsd_disable=0 -- cgit 1.4.1